Pink, who shares Jameson and her 8-year-old daughter Willow with her husband Carey Hart, has always been open about her family life. But it wasn't always this way. She previously made headlines when she decided to stop posting pictures of her kids on social media. The reason? Cyberbullying. Pink had enough of the relentless negativity and trolls that came her way.
Why Pink Decided to Share Again
Pink explained her decision during an appearance on The Ellen DeGeneres Show. "I like to share my family. It's the proudest moment in my whole life. I'm prouder of my kids than anything I've ever done," she said. However, the constant public scrutiny eventually pushed her to reconsider. "I won't share them anymore," she firmly stated. "I won't do it. I'm not posting pictures of them anymore."

Pink acknowledged that as a celebrity, she's an easy target for cyberbullies. But she emphasized the importance of kindness, even online. "I understand people saying you need to be more careful because you are in the public eye and you should have thought of that and they’re right, but there’s a nice way to say that," she said. "There’s a kind way to be online." And we couldn't agree more.
